Highlight: Le Bon Nosh
Regularly hailed as a beacon of sustainability, Le Bon Nosh is nestled at 65 Irby Ave. Serving seasonal breakfast, brunch, and lunch, this eatery is committed to farm-to-table practices, creating delicious food from locally sourced, regional produce. The signature steak sandwich, beet and avocado salad, and shakshouka are just a few examples of the exceptional taste you’ll experience here.
Each dish is made with the freshest ingredients, demonstrating the restaurant’s commitment to both taste and sustainability. The side of house-made chips and fresh baguettes add to the overall dining experience. Spotlight: Bacchanalia
From the heart of Atlanta’s sustainable dining scene, Bacchanalia emerges as a must-visit destination. Established in 1993, this farm-to-table icon has consistently delivered an unforgettable dining experience.
Bacchanalia’s four-course meals, featuring seasonal dishes made from locally sourced ingredients, are a demonstration of its commitment to sustainability. You’ll enjoy Maine lobster, foie gras terrine, and Florida yellowfin tuna, each dish reflecting the freshest produce available. The restaurant’s dedication to sustainability extends beyond its menu, with initiatives like composting programs earning it a Michelin Green Star in 2023.

Canoe: Riverside Dining

Nestled on the banks of the Chattahoochee River, Canoe offers a dining experience where rustic charm and culinary excellence merge. At 4199 Paces Ferry Road SE, this riverside dining jewel provides a picturesque setting that enhances your meal, making it an ideal spot for brunch, lunch, or dinner. Canoe embraces the farm-to-table revolution wholeheartedly.
They source their fresh ingredients from local farmers, ensuring you savor the finest flavors in every bite. The menu offers an array of American cuisine, showcasing the richness of seasonal produce. Sink your teeth into their popular baby arugula salad, or treat your taste buds to the succulent Georges Bank scallops and fresh oysters.
Each dish is a demonstration of their commitment to quality and freshness. Their desserts, like the decadent chocolate tart and seasonal sorbet, further highlight Canoe’s dedication to using high-quality ingredients.
